What It Does
ShopChain makes online peer-to-peer buying safe, smart, and visual.
Listing Analysis
Paste any listing from Facebook Marketplace, eBay, Craigslist, Discord, WhatsApp — anything.
ShopChain uses an NLU model to extract:
- Item name
- Price
- Delivery terms
- Seller behavior
- Missing or suspicious details
It then generates a risk score and a short explanation.
Solana Escrow
If you decide to proceed, ShopChain creates a Solana escrow contract:
- Buyer funds the escrow vault
- Seller only gets paid after shipment
- If anything goes wrong, funds are refunded
Interactive Deal Card UI
Both buyer and seller get a beautiful animated Deal Card showing:
- Buyer side vs seller side
- A central lock that “closes” when funded
- Coins moving during escrow operations
- Real-time status: Funded → Shipped → Released
It feels like a real digital contract.
How We Built It
Blockchain — Solana Web3
- Escrow vault contract
- Buyer → Escrow → Seller flow
- Refund path
- Deployed on devnet for demo stability
Frontend — React + Solana Wallet Adapter
- Input for listing text/link
- Real-time risk display
- Dynamic risk bar
- Animated Deal Card
- Phantom wallet integration
Data collection, condensation, and Gemini AI interpretation
- Using URL given in input (as stated above), we parse data from the product site
- Using variety of data optimization methods we simplify/shorten data to most relevant information for AI
- AI makes determination on risk given the necessary data
Deployment
- Frontend on Vultr
- Backend and Hosting on Vultr
- PostgreSQL Database entirely on Vultr
- Solana programs on devnet
Challenges We Ran Into
1. Messy Listings
Listings vary wildly — emojis, slang, broken grammar.
We built preprocessing + heuristics to stabilize the NLU pipeline.
2. Solana Transaction Timing
Devnet confirmation delays caused UI desync.
We added fallback states like:
“Waiting for transaction settlement…”
3. Complex Animations
Synchronizing animations with real blockchain events required
a clean state machine for each escrow stage.
4. Time Pressure
Building AI + blockchain + UI in a hackathon forced us to prioritize aggressively.
